Transaction ee7b246b7480659407232ed2ed9f169a21965bb65c3c358d1221965deec14733
1 Input
2 Outputs
- ee7b246b7480659407232ed2ed9f169a21965bb65c3c358d1221965deec14733:0
- ee7b246b7480659407232ed2ed9f169a21965bb65c3c358d1221965deec14733:1
value 86348617
address 3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
value 416123970
address 33DvGiwDaz4dhWaoXRSt98JasgqM7Nat8M